Read more →You made it here! I’m A’Jyana. It can be hard to explain things that feel overwhelming, confusing, or hard to say out loud, and the thought of participating in therapy may increase that overwhelm. My goal is to create a space where you can take your time, be honest about what you are carrying, and feel supported as you begin to make sense of it.
I enjoy working with children, teens, young adults, and families as they navigate emotions, relationships, identity, stress, behavior concerns, and life transitions. Much of my experience has been centered around supporting children and adolescents, helping them build emotional, social, communication, and coping skills, while also working with parents and caregivers who are trying to better understand what their child needs.
When I work with clients, I try to be steady, thoughtful, and real. I believe people deserve care that does not rush them, judge them, or make them feel like they must have everything figured out before they begin. No matter who I am sharing space with, I want therapy to feel like a place where we can slow things down, sort through what feels heavy, and work toward change one step at a time. My hope is that clients leave our work together feeling more connected to themselves, more confident in their voice, and less alone in what they are facing.
